.editorial-articles{padding:64px 32px;background:rgb(var(--color-background));color:rgb(var(--color-foreground))}@media(max-width:768px){.editorial-articles{padding:40px 16px}}.editorial-articles__heading{text-align:center;max-width:640px;margin:0 auto 48px}.editorial-articles__heading h2{font-size:clamp(26px,3vw,36px);color:rgb(var(--color-foreground))}.editorial-articles__grid{display:grid;grid-template-columns:repeat(3,1fr);gap:32px}@media(max-width:768px){.editorial-articles__grid{grid-template-columns:1fr;gap:40px}}.editorial-article{text-align:center}.editorial-article__image{margin-bottom:24px}.editorial-article__image img{width:100%;height:auto;display:block}.editorial-article h3{font-size:20px;margin-bottom:10px;color:rgb(var(--color-foreground))}.editorial-article p{font-size:15px;line-height:1.6;margin-bottom:20px;color:rgb(var(--color-foreground));opacity:.75}.editorial-article__button{display:inline-block;padding:10px 26px;border:1px solid rgb(var(--color-foreground));color:rgb(var(--color-foreground));text-decoration:none;font-size:13px;letter-spacing:.08em;text-transform:uppercase}.editorial-article__button:hover{background:rgb(var(--color-foreground));color:rgb(var(--color-background))}.editorial-frame{padding:32px;box-sizing:border-box}.editorial-zigzag{display:grid;grid-template-columns:1fr 1fr 1fr;grid-template-areas:"big1 big1 small1" "small2 big2 big2";gap:16px}.editorial-item{position:relative;background-size:cover;background-position:center;overflow:hidden;display:flex;align-items:flex-end}.editorial-item:nth-child(1){grid-area:big1}.editorial-item:nth-child(2){grid-area:small1}.editorial-item:nth-child(3){grid-area:small2}.editorial-item:nth-child(4){grid-area:big2}.editorial-item:nth-child(1),.editorial-item:nth-child(4){min-height:520px}.editorial-item:nth-child(2),.editorial-item:nth-child(3){min-height:360px}.editorial-overlay{position:absolute;top:0;right:0;bottom:0;left:0;background:linear-gradient(to top,#00000073,#0000000d);z-index:1}.editorial-content,.editorial-content h1,.editorial-content h2,.editorial-content h3,.editorial-content p,.editorial-content span{color:var(--text-color, #ffffff)!important}.editorial-content{position:relative;z-index:2;padding:48px 48px 44px;max-width:420px}.editorial-content h3{font-size:clamp(18px,2.2vw,24px);line-height:1.2;margin-bottom:14px}.editorial-button{display:inline-block;padding:10px 26px;border:1px solid var(--button-color, #ffffff);color:var(--button-color, #ffffff);text-decoration:none;font-size:13px;letter-spacing:.08em;text-transform:uppercase}.editorial-button:hover{background:var(--button-color, #ffffff);color:var(--button-hover-text, #000000)}@media(max-width:768px){.editorial-frame{padding:16px}.editorial-zigzag{grid-template-columns:1fr;grid-template-areas:none}.editorial-item{min-height:320px!important}}@media(max-width:1024px){.editorial-frame{padding:0}.editorial-zigzag{grid-template-columns:1fr;grid-template-areas:none;gap:0}.editorial-item{width:100%;min-height:420px!important}.editorial-content{padding:32px 20px;max-width:100%}}.image-grid-hero{display:grid;grid-template-columns:repeat(2,1fr);gap:12px}@media(max-width:768px){.image-grid-hero{grid-template-columns:1fr}}.image-grid-item{position:relative;overflow:hidden;min-height:420px;background-size:cover;background-position:center;display:flex;align-items:flex-end}.image-grid-overlay{position:absolute;top:0;right:0;bottom:0;left:0;background:linear-gradient(to top,#00000073,#0000000d);z-index:1}.image-grid-content{position:relative;z-index:2;padding:32px;color:#fff;max-width:80%}.image-grid-content h3{font-size:clamp(20px,3vw,28px);margin-bottom:12px}.image-grid-button{display:inline-block;padding:10px 22px;border:1px solid #fff;color:#fff;text-decoration:none;font-size:14px;text-transform:uppercase}.image-grid-button:hover{background:#fff;color:#000}
/*# sourceMappingURL=/cdn/shop/t/6/compiled_assets/styles.css.map */
